
© pixabay/swandhoefer The total amount will reach 86.37 billion euros.
The Bundestag approved this year's Defense Ministry budget in the second reading of 62.31 billion euros. Also, 24.06 billion euros were allocated for the Bundeswehr Special Fund, Ukrinform reports.
It is noted that the document was supported by the ruling coalition (CDU/CSU and SPD), while the far-right Alternative for Germany, the Left Party, and the Greens opposed it.
Of the 24.06 billion euros allocated to the Special Fund, 21.64 billion will go to military procurement. Journalists pointed out that this year's budget amount is 10.36 billion more than last year, and the Special Fund is 4.26 billion euros more .
Germany's total defense budget in 2025 will reach 86.37 billion euros. This is a record for the country. Last year it was 52 billion euros plus 20 billion from the Special Fund.
